Vì vậy, đây:Breaks ReSharper Line và Bao bì
cmd = new OdbcCommand(string.Format(@"
SELECT *
FROM Bobby_Tables
WHERE Name = {0}", "Little Bobby Drop Tables"), odbcConnection);
được định dạng để:
cmd =
new OdbcCommand(
string.Format(
@"
SELECT *
FROM Bobby_Tables
WHERE Name = {0}",
"Little Bobby Drop Tables"), odbcConnection);
Tôi đã nhìn nhau trong những lựa chọn cho các ngắt dòng và gói nhưng tôi đã không có thể tìm được thứ để giữ mọi thứ trên cùng một dòng càng lâu càng tốt. Tôi giả định rằng tôi đã bỏ lỡ tùy chọn đúng. Tùy chọn Right margin (columns)
của tôi được đặt thành 100, rất lớn.
Câu hỏi: Có cách nào để làm cho nó trông giống như bản gốc, và vẫn nhận được định dạng thông minh trên những thứ khác mà thực sự cần phải được bọc?
Tôi có thể tự đặt
cmd = new OdbcCommand(string.Format (
@"
lại trên dòng đầu tiên và nó sẽ rời khỏi chuỗi đúng nguyên văn trên dòng tiếp theo hạnh phúc. Đó là một sự thỏa hiệp không sao tôi đoán.
Hãy thử đặt thuộc tính "Giữ nguyên ngắt dòng hiện tại" thành đúng theo Chỉnh sửa mã => C# => Kiểu định dạng => Dấu ngắt dòng và Gói. Bạn cũng có thể rút ngắn thuộc tính "Lề phải (cột)" để lề phải nhỏ hơn và do đó "Cắt nếu dài" không xảy ra thường xuyên. –
Bạn có thể giải thích về những gì bạn đang cố gắng đạt được không? Bạn có muốn Resharper đưa câu lệnh Select trở lại thành một dòng không? Nếu vậy, tôi không nghĩ rằng nó sẽ làm điều đó. Resharper thường cố gắng định dạng lại mã và phá vỡ nó để dễ đọc. – Gambit
Yêu thích tham chiếu xkcd. "có thể bạn sẽ học cách sanitize sql của bạn". –